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1082 2240762 9363067
9341962 520
9341962 520
0111242 287 89629894 8929150869
All about undefined
Interested in learning more?
9341962 520
0111242 287 89629894 8929150869
See more
56983790 18049396312 242
56335738 0296 983828042 160061
See more
25258 34839156484 95275
0150060 07781 50
See more